Lowell E. Ackmann, 92, passed away peacefully on Sunday, August 16, 2015, at his home in the Garlands in Barrington, IL. He was the youngest of three children born on July 2, 1923, to loving parents Henry and Mathilda (nee Rineck) Ackmann in Huntley, IL. He attended the University of Illinois in Champaign under the Navy V12 Program and graduated in 1944 with an Electrical Engineering degree and the Bronze Tablet distinction. At Illinois, he met the love of his life, Dorothy Collier, and they recently celebrated their 67th wedding anniversary. Following college Lowell spent 2 years in the Navy as a senior enlisted officer. In 1946 he began his career in sales with Allis-Chalmers in Peoria, IL. In 1956 he accepted a position with Sargent & Lundy Engineers in Chicago where he retired as Senior Partner in late 1987. He received the ECE Distinguished Alumni Award from the University of Illinois College of Engineering in 1979 and the Marcia Peterman ECE Award in 1986 and the Constituent Leadership Award in 1988. After retirement he and Dorothy enjoyed spending winters in Phoenix. In addition to his family and friends, his other interests were golf, handball, travel, skiing, bridge, the Indianapolis 500 and watching sports.
